First, never run a server on wireless. That’s just asking for trouble. If the server has both a wireless & LAN connection, then disable the wireless, at least while troubleshooting.

Second, for troubleshooting purposes, turn off subtitles if enabled. Subtitles can cause issues, so leave them disabled for now.

Is the video transcoding during playback? During playback, check Status -> Now Playing via Plex Web. What does it show?

Please pull log files & post with your reply.

Via Plex Web, go to Settings -> General. Enable debug logging. Disable verbose logging. Save changes if necessary.

Play one of the videos that buffers for ~10 seconds, then stop playback.
Wait ~15 seconds, then pull the log files. Troubleshooting -> Download Logs. Attach the entire ZIP file.
